A few notes from my first 20 minutes or so of gameplay…
This game is painful to look at. Please either add some contrast or give the player some theme settings.
The resources/prestige/cache panels cannot be moved around or resized. The text is too small to reliably read at a glance. These should behave the same as all other panels/windows. (The difference being that they can be completely hidden; thanks to the close buttons)
Minimize doesn’t actually minimize the panels, it just ‘hides’ the content of the panel. That’s odd.
Production of each Specimen should be visible in their panel. The name of the specimen being there twice is redundant. I recommend swapping out the name (bottom left of the portrait) with the gains, such as ‘9.9 RC/s’.
The audio is cringe, thank you for providing the option to mute. Sadly, the master volume slider bottoms out at 1% instead of 0%. Moving all three sliders to the far left seems to have disabled the sound, but I can’t be certain. After further testing, I have determined this statement to be false. Apparently it just didn’t go all the way to the left the first time I set it. Weird, but a feature that is working as intended shouldn’t be reported as buggy, so I had to correct myself.
I’m gonna have to put this one down until the contrast and UI issues are resolved. It’s literally painful to play in it’s current state. I will, however, give it a follow; I’m curious to see where this one goes.
